GQCA021621JGT Description
GQCA021621JGT Description
The GQCA021621JGT from TT Electronics/IRC is a high-performance thin-film resistor network designed for precision applications requiring stable resistance values and reliable isolation. This 24-pin QSOP package features 12 isolated resistors, each with a 1.62KΩ resistance and a 5% tolerance, ensuring consistent performance in demanding environments. The ceramic case style and gull-wing termination enable robust surface-mount (SMD) integration, while the ±50ppm/°C temperature coefficient guarantees minimal resistance drift across a wide operating range of -70°C to +125°C. With a 1W total power rating (0.1W per resistor) and 100V maximum voltage rating, this network is engineered for durability and efficiency in compact designs.
GQCA021621JGT Features
- Precision Thin-Film Technology: Delivers low noise and high stability for sensitive circuits.
- Isolated Resistor Configuration (ISOL): 12 independent resistors reduce crosstalk in multi-channel systems.
- Wide Temperature Range: Operates reliably from -70°C to +125°C with derated power.
- Robust Ceramic Package: Enhances thermal management and mechanical strength.
- QSOP Gull-Wing SMD Design: Facilitates automated PCB assembly and space-efficient layouts.
- Low TCR (±50ppm/°C): Minimizes resistance variation under thermal stress.
- High Voltage Tolerance (100V): Suitable for industrial and automotive-grade applications (though not PPAP/AEC-Q200 certified).
